... LONGHORNS, COUGARS MAKE ECFA HISTORY - SISTERS EVERYWERE TIRED OF BEING KISSED

Texas and BYU skated to a 10-10 tie in ECFA Week 2 today, as the Longhorns (0-1-1, 0-0-1 Western Conference) failed on a 45-yard field goal with 13 seconds left that doomed both teams to a draw and a date to kiss their sisters. The game was the first tie in ECFA history. There is no overtime in the ECFA or EPFA.

Both teams lacked a killer instinct, as they were able to move up and down the field at times on drives that sometimes were 10 plays or more, but bogged down the closer to the opposing goal line they got. The teams traded field goals in the second quarter, and neither team scored in the third quarter, leaving it 3-3 after 3.

After the Cougars (1-0-1, 0-0-1 Western) missed a 55-yard field goal to try and take the lead ealry in the period, Texas responded quickly. Following a Gilbert incompletion from the 45, he found Hales wide open on the left side, about 20 yards down field. Hales caught the pass and did the rest, racing past the BYU defense for the game's first touchdown, making it 10-3 Longhorns.

BYU got the ball at the 25 after the kickoff, and immediately took a 5-yard false start penalty. But it didn't faze the Cougars, as Peterson caught his first pass of the day for 33 yards and a first down. He caught another for 9, and then a pair of Nelson runs from the QB spot gained 7 yards. Nelson then hit Edwards for 27 to put the ball at the Texas 4. Ashworth, who had fumbled earlier in the game, had trusty hands this time, catching Nelson's 4-yard TD pass. BYU elected to take the tie with 5:00 left, and it was 10-10 after the extra point.

Texas wasn't done, however. Back to passes to Johnson out of the backfield yielded gains of 25 and 23 yards. Following an incompletion, the Longhorns tried an inside running play to gain a few more yards and set up the game-winning field goal, since they had 2 time outs left. Johnson was stuffed in the middle, but BYU was called for offsides. From the 28, Texas tried the field goal, but it failed.

BYU had one last play from its 35 with 13 seconds left, but a long pass to the right side fell harmlessly incomplete.
